Output 003e796f6dd1c598c04437c4ab94240ebb3c2d5bbe4d320e08a5e5199cf41675:0

value
19759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6936deaa67c4c80ee7402206825990808f3ace36 OP_EQUAL
address
3BHLc75bjYxotLazgjkf7YKekZMrVXFCqk
transaction
003e796f6dd1c598c04437c4ab94240ebb3c2d5bbe4d320e08a5e5199cf41675
confirmations
296906
spent
true